The Manyara Valley Culture Camp is a non-profit making organisation which, after paying out its overheads including maintaining the quality of the camp, donates a large part of its profit to projects that are designed to help local communities. Only Tanzanians work at the camp. The camp is owned by two Europeans who do not take a salary. This is their way of thanking Africa for having shown them much hospitality and friendliness since they began their African travels in the 1970s.
